Courseware Developer: Essential Skills, Role Overview, and Career Path Guide

by | Feb 2, 2026 | Blog


Courseware Developer: Essential ‍Skills, Role Overview, and Career​ Path‌ Guide

In today’s rapidly​ evolving education landscape, integrating ‍technology into teaching and learning has become essential. One of the key roles driving this conversion at universities, colleges, and schools is ⁢that of ‌the Courseware ⁣Developer. If you’re interested in ⁤combining a ​passion⁣ for education‍ with technological expertise, ⁢a⁣ career as a Courseware Developer in the education sector could be your perfect fit. In this complete guide, we’ll cover the essential skills, detailed role overview,​ benefits, practical tips, and a⁣ clear career path⁤ for aspiring Courseware Developers.

what is a⁤ Courseware Developer?

A Courseware Developer is a professional responsible for designing, developing, and maintaining engaging digital instructional materials and learning experiences. They collaborate with educators‌ and subject matter experts to ensure ​that course content‍ is effective, accessible,‍ and aligns with institutional goals.Courseware Developers leverage ​educational technology tools and instructional design principles ⁢to create high-quality e-learning ⁢modules, online​ assessments, multimedia content, and interactive training materials for universities, colleges, and schools.

Role Overview: Key‍ Responsibilities of a Courseware Developer

Courseware ‌Developers play a pivotal​ role ⁣in shaping how students learn and‌ interact with digital content. Their primary‍ responsibilities include:

  • Instructional Design: Creating engaging and pedagogically sound course ‍materials using instructional design theories⁢ (ADDIE, Bloom’s Taxonomy, etc.).
  • Content Development: Developing multimedia-rich materials such as videos,simulations,quizzes,and interactive elements.
  • LMS Integration: Uploading, testing, and optimizing content within ‍Learning Management Systems‌ (LMS) ⁢like Moodle, Blackboard, or ‌Canvas.
  • Collaboration: Working ⁢with faculty, instructional designers, and IT⁤ teams to gather requirements, review content, and ensure accuracy.
  • Usability and Accessibility: Ensuring courseware is user-friendly, accessible to all learners (e.g., ADA or WCAG compliance), and compatible across platforms.
  • Quality Assurance: Testing courseware for bugs, ⁤errors, and usability issues before ​deployment.
  • Continuous advancement: analyzing ⁤feedback, usage metrics,⁢ and learning‌ outcomes to refine and update course materials.

Essential Skills for Courseware Developers

To succeed as a Courseware⁤ Developer and stand ⁤out to employers in education technology,‍ you’ll need a ‍robust blend of technical and creative skills, including:

Technical skills

  • proficiency in Authoring tools:​ Experience ⁢with e-learning authoring software such as Articulate Storyline, Adobe ⁤Captivate, or Camtasia.
  • Learning Management ⁤Systems (LMS): Deep understanding⁤ of popular LMS platforms,​ including course creation, management,⁤ and analytics⁢ features.
  • Web Technologies: Knowledge of HTML, CSS, and basic JavaScript ‍for customizing interactive elements and troubleshooting issues.
  • Multimedia Design: Familiarity ⁤with graphic design, video editing, and audio production tools (e.g.,‌ Adobe Creative Suite).
  • SCORM/xAPI ​Integration: Understanding industry standards to ensure ‍course compatibility and robust tracking.

Instructional Design ⁣and Pedagogical Skills

  • Curriculum Development: Ability to map learning objectives, design formative/summative⁢ assessments, and ‌structure learning paths.
  • Storyboarding: Translating complex topics into clear, concise, ⁤and well-organized course modules.
  • Learner Engagement: Applying strategies to ‍make‌ content‍ interactive, motivating, and relevant.

Soft ‍Skills

  • Project Management: Managing ​multiple⁤ projects, deadlines, and stakeholders efficiently.
  • Communication: collaborating⁤ with educators and subject matter experts, and translating ⁤their vision into digital content.
  • Analytical Thinking: Using data and student feedback to make​ informed improvements.
  • Adaptability: Keeping up with the latest trends and best⁢ practices in education technology.

Career Path: How to Become a courseware Developer

If‌ you’re ‍aiming for⁤ a rewarding education technology career as a Courseware Developer, here’s a step-by-step guide to get you started:

  1. Educational Background:

    • Most‍ entry-level‍ positions require a bachelor’s degree in Instructional Design, Education Technology, Computer Science, ⁢or a related field.
    • Advanced roles may prefer candidates with ‍a⁣ master’s degree or certifications in e-learning or instructional design.

  2. Build ‌Technical Skills:

    • Complete training or ⁣online courses in courseware authoring tools,LMS platforms,and multimedia ⁢design.
    • Develop strong writing and presentation skills to effectively convey complex ideas.

  3. Gain ‌practical ​Experience:

    • Intern,​ volunteer, or work⁣ in educational settings, such as universities, ⁤colleges, or K-12 schools, to get hands-on experience.
    • Create sample projects ‍or a portfolio demonstrating your instructional⁣ materials and technical abilities.

  4. Certifications​ and professional Development:

    • Pursue industry-recognized certifications (e.g., Certified Professional⁣ in Learning and Performance, ‍ATD certifications).
    • Stay updated with new⁢ tools, methodologies, and standards in EdTech.

  5. Apply for Jobs:

    • Look for job listings at universities, colleges, schools, and‌ EdTech companies specializing in education technology.
    • Customize your resume and cover letter to​ highlight relevant skills,projects,and any educational experience you have.

Benefits of Working as​ a Courseware Developer in Education ⁢Technology

Choosing a career as a Courseware​ Developer in universities, colleges, or schools offers a variety of unique advantages:

  • High Demand and‍ Job Security: As institutions continue to digitize learning,⁢ skilled ‌courseware developers are highly sought-after.
  • Impactful Work: Directly influence how thousands​ of students learn and succeed.
  • continuous Learning: Opportunity to master‌ new technologies ‌and instructional strategies while collaborating with educators from diverse disciplines.
  • Flexible Work Options: ‍Many⁤ schools and universities offer hybrid‌ or remote work policies for courseware teams.
  • Competitive ‍Salaries ​and Benefits: Compensation varies⁤ but ⁣is generally​ strong for those with in-demand EdTech skills.

Practical Tips for Landing ‍a Courseware Developer Job

To increase your⁤ chances​ of⁤ securing a​ Courseware ⁤Developer⁢ position in education technology, keep these tips ⁤in mind:

  • Showcase a Strong Portfolio: Document your ​best‌ work—complete e-learning modules, interactive lessons, and multimedia​ projects.
  • Stay Informed on ⁣EdTech Innovations: Follow industry‌ news, ​attend ​webinars, and participate in professional organizations.
  • Network ⁤with ​Educators and EdTech Professionals:‍ Join online groups, LinkedIn communities, and⁤ attend job fairs targeting universities, colleges,⁢ and‍ schools.
  • Highlight Project Management Experience: Employers value candidates who can ⁤oversee end-to-end content‌ development.
  • Demonstrate Understanding ⁣of Accessibility: ​Emphasize ⁣experience in creating content accessible for all learners, including those with disabilities.

Future Career ⁢Growth and ​Opportunities

The career path for Courseware Developers is dynamic, offering​ many ​opportunities for advancement and specialization:

  • Senior Courseware Developer: Lead larger teams ⁢and manage more​ complex projects.
  • Instructional Designer: Focus on curriculum strategy, learner analytics, and content ⁤architecture.
  • Educational Technology Manager: Oversee digital learning initiatives and technology integration across departments.
  • EdTech Product Owner/Consultant:‌ Advise on ⁢EdTech⁤ tools and trends or‌ develop‍ new​ educational products.

Conclusion

Becoming a Courseware Developer in education technology at universities, colleges, or schools is an exciting,⁢ rewarding career path for tech-savvy ‌educators ​and creative thinkers. With the right ⁢blend ⁤of technical know-how, instructional design skills, and passion for ‍improving learning outcomes, ‍you’ll ⁣be well-positioned to make a real⁢ difference in the future of education. Whether you’re just starting out⁣ or looking to advance your⁤ career, embrace lifelong learning, stay current with educational technologies, and create impactful digital experiences for learners everywhere.Start building ‌your portfolio, grow your network, and take your first ​steps toward a‍ fulfilling ⁣role as a Courseware Developer‍ today!